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#76 20-04-2017 16:30:28

kyodev
Banni(e)
Lieu : Lyon
Distrib. : Debian
Noyau : probablement stretch
(G)UI : variable selon l'humeur de naguam
Inscription : 18-08-2013

Re : [RESOLU] impossible de se connecter en wifi

bien pour en revenir à la solution qui ne serait utile, jusqu'à présent, que pour des adaptateurs wifi usb, se trouvant avec un nom par défaut genre wlx2345678765 (wlxMacAddress).

un moyen de contourner cela, est d'utiliser l'ancien nommage (toujours utilisé au démarrage) issu du noyau.

désactivation règle Udev

on efface un éventuel fichier de règles personnalisé

rm /etc/systemd/network/99-default.link


un éventuel message d'erreur comme ci-dessous est normal s'il n'y avait pas de règles personnalisées

rm: impossible de supprimer « /etc/systemd/network/99-default.link »: Aucun fichier ou dossier de ce type


on désactive les règles de nommage des interfaces réseaux

mv /lib/systemd/network/99-default.link /lib/systemd/network/99-default.link.bak
ln -s /dev/null /lib/systemd/network/99-default.link


puis

reboot


après redémarrage, avec

ip address

on s'aperçoit que l'interface est bien nommée: wlan0

attention
ça ne fonctionne que pour les interfaces wlan, mais pas les ethernet qui sont dans le devfs du noyau. cela répond à la problématique des adaptateurs wifi usb.


retour à la normale

on enlève le lien, et on on remet la règle en place

unlink /lib/systemd/network/99-default.link
mv /lib/systemd/network/99-default.link.bak /lib/systemd/network/99-default.link


puis

reboot


remarques
* pour les traditionalistes qui voudrait éviter le renommage de toutes les interfaces, il faut reconstruire le initrd. ceci en cas d'adressage fixe sur ethernet simultané(?!), il vaut mieux le faire.
* attention cet ancien nommage, déprécié aujourd'hui, ne sera plus du tout supporté par Buster, mais j'ai peut-être mal compris la portée de cette assertion dans les arcanes de la doc Debian
* merci à naguam qui m'a servi de cobaye et d'interlocuteur technique
* une méthode alternative grub est toujours possible, mais je la trouve un peu rétrograde, systématique et hors du problème posé.
* wicd n'arrange pas les choses
* je n'ai pas fouillé dans Network-Manager pour savoir pourquoi il ne prend en charge ce nommage, alors qu'il est censé le faire
* cela ne concerne que les Stretch ou udev/jessie backporté, donc les futures bientôt stables

quelques notes en cours

@calixtus06 je te suggère de modifier ton premier post en changeant ton titre, comme par exemple:"connexion wifi impossible avec interface wlx"
ça devrait aider les recherches

Dernière modification par kyodev (21-04-2017 02:01:23)


[mode aéré]

Hors ligne

#77 20-04-2017 16:52:11

kyodev
Banni(e)
Lieu : Lyon
Distrib. : Debian
Noyau : probablement stretch
(G)UI : variable selon l'humeur de naguam
Inscription : 18-08-2013

Re : [RESOLU] impossible de se connecter en wifi

Naguam a trouvé une solution alternative, qui me paraît moins universelle, bien qu'elle ait fonctionné sur son matériel.

si ma théorie est confirmée, cela se produit si le périphérique Usb a le temps de s'initialiser complètement entre la règle de base de /lib/systemd/network/ et la nouvelle, lue en final, placée dans /etc/systemd/network/. Je ne suis pas certain que cela fonctionnera sur les adaptateurs usb très lents à démarrer.
mais pourquoi pas essayer?

on copie  les règles de nommage des interfaces réeaux par défaut dans `/etc/systemd/network/`

cp /lib/systemd/network/99-default.link /etc/systemd/network/


puis

reboot


[mode aéré]

Hors ligne

#78 20-04-2017 16:55:34

naguam
Membre
Distrib. : Plusieurs
Noyau : Un kernel
(G)UI : La CLI il n'y a que ça de vrai!
Inscription : 13-06-2016

Re : [RESOLU] impossible de se connecter en wifi

Très cool smile

Hors ligne

#79 20-04-2017 17:19:07

robert2a
Membre
Lieu : France
Distrib. : Stretch 9
Noyau : Linux 4.9.0-3 4.9.30-2
(G)UI : Mate
Inscription : 15-11-2014

Re : [RESOLU] impossible de se connecter en wifi

wink

Hors ligne

#80 21-04-2017 21:38:28

calixtus06
Membre
Distrib. : Librazik
Noyau : Linux 4.7.0-0.bpo.1-amd64
(G)UI : mate
Inscription : 25-03-2016

Re : [RESOLU] impossible de se connecter en wifi

un microcode était blacklisté:

vi /etc/modprob.d/intel-microcode-blacklist.conf



# The microcode module attempts to apply a microcode update when
# it autoloads.  This is not always safe, so we block it by default.
#  blacklist microcode



donc la ligne blacklist microcode a été mise en commentaire

Dernière modification par calixtus06 (09-05-2017 13:53:50)

Hors ligne

#81 09-05-2017 13:57:10

calixtus06
Membre
Distrib. : Librazik
Noyau : Linux 4.7.0-0.bpo.1-amd64
(G)UI : mate
Inscription : 25-03-2016

Re : [RESOLU] impossible de se connecter en wifi

Le problème est revenu.

C'est en mettant jessie  puis librazik que les choses se sont rétablies:
Jessie ne détecte pas la clef. Je charge donc firmware-ralink depuis les dépôt contrib et non-free. Il faut donc changer les dépôts . Ensuite la clef est détectée et se connecte !!!!

J'installe librazik ensuite depuis synaptic et tout rentre dans l'ordre.

Hors ligne

#82 10-07-2017 11:29:06

black_sun_2012
Membre
Distrib. : testing
Noyau : 4.9.30-2-amd64
(G)UI : gnome 3.22.2
Inscription : 16-08-2011
Site Web

Re : [RESOLU] impossible de se connecter en wifi

Bonjours, j'arrive un peu tard, mais si cela peut aider d'autre personnes:
j'ai suivi la marche à suivre donné plus haut : https://debian-facile.org/viewtopic.php … 15#p222015 , mais cela n'a rien donné.
Après beaucoup de recherche je suis tomber la dessus : https://askubuntu.com/questions/904844/ … untu-17-04 qui renvoie ensuite ici : https://askubuntu.com/questions/902992/ … 019#905019.
L’opération à été efficace immédiatement, même après reboot.
Ma clée aussi est une hercule.

lsusb


06f8:e010 Guillemot Corp. HWGUSB2-54-LB



EDIT procédure:
Depuis network-manager 1.4.0, à été ajouté une nouvelle fonctionnalité consistant à modifié les adresses MAC de la carte Ethernet ou WI-FI. Plus d'info ici : https://blogs.gnome.org/thaller/2016/08 … ger-1-4-0/
Dans mon cas cela se traduis par une impossibilité de se connecté à un réseau wifi, malgré que celui-ci soit parfaitement vue par le système.
Pour pouvoir se reconnecter en wifi un simple fichier est à modifier :

Avec un éditeur de texte, ouvrir le fichier /etc/NetworkManager/NetworkManager.conf avec les droits admin :
Par exemple pour Gedit ouvrir un terminal et exécuter :

gksu gedit /etc/NetworkManager/NetworkManager.conf



À la fin de ce fichier ajouter les lignes suivantes :

[device]
wifi.scan-rand-mac-address=no



Dans mon cas le fichier se présente ainsi :

[main]
plugins=ifupdown,keyfile

[ifupdown]
managed=false

[device]
wifi.scan-rand-mac-address=no



Sauvegarder le fichier et fermer l'éditeur.
Dans un terminal avec les droits admin, relancer le service network-manager afin que les modifications soit prise en compte.

service network-manager restart



Votre clé wifi devrais de nouveau se connecter normalement.

Dernière modification par black_sun_2012 (11-07-2017 09:43:22)


Développeur de QElectroTech Joshua

Hors ligne

#83 10-07-2017 11:36:08

smolski
administrateur quasi...modo
Lieu : AIN
Distrib. : 8 (jessie) 64 bits + backports
Noyau : 3.16.0-4-amd64 - 3.16.39-1
(G)UI : gnome 1:3.14+3
Inscription : 21-10-2008

Re : [RESOLU] impossible de se connecter en wifi

Merci du retour black_sun_2012, peux-tu décrire la méthode ici ?

... character0177.gif

"Théo et Adama te rappellent pourquoi Zyed et Bouna couraient…"
"L'utopie ne signifie pas l'irréalisable, mais l'irréalisée." - T Monod (source :  La zone de Siné)
"Je peux rire de tout mais pas avec n'importe qui." - P Desproges
"saque eud dun" (patois chtimi : fonce dedans)

Hors ligne

Pied de page des forums